Frequently Asked Questions

Is this bow suitable for a beginner child?
Yes, the 1/16 size is designed for very young beginners and supports proper hand positioning and technique development.

Can the bow be rehaired or serviced?
Yes, the Model 202 uses standard construction and can be rehaired or adjusted by most violin shops.

Is this a professional-level bow?
No, it is intended as a student bow and will not offer the same tonal nuance as professional-grade sticks.
